About Doors WP Theme

Doors is a WordPress theme by XpeedStudio built specifically for door, window, and home improvement businesses. It ships with Elementor compatibility, pre-built demo content, and a layout designed to showcase products, services, and quote request forms without heavy customization out of the box.

The theme targets contractors, manufacturers, and retailers who need a professional site fast. It includes sections for product galleries, service areas, testimonials, and contact forms. WooCommerce support means you can sell directly from the same site.

XpeedStudio is a Dhaka-based team known for niche business themes. Doors follows their standard pattern: clean code, ElementsKit integration hooks, and a focus on conversion-oriented layouts for trade and home services industries.

Get matched with a Doors developer in under one day

Brief 01

Tell us about your Doors project. Small fixes, Doors theme customization, or a full website build, whatever you need, we've got it covered.

Connect 02

We'll connect you to the right Doors developers, define the scope, and get everything 100% clear.

Collaborate 03

You'll get one estimate, hire your preferred developer, and start collaborating.

XpeedStudio themes are well-structured but rely on their own plugin ecosystem. If you mix ElementsKit, MetForm, and ShopEngine alongside third-party plugins, conflicts can appear and slow the site down. A developer who knows Doors specifically can configure those integrations correctly the first time.

Through Codeable, you get access to vetted WordPress developers with hands-on experience with XpeedStudio themes. Post your project and receive a free estimate within 24 hours, with no obligation to proceed.

Pros

  • Purpose-built layout for door, window, and home improvement businesses — no unnecessary template stripping required
  • Elementor-compatible with XpeedStudio's own ElementsKit widgets for extended design control
  • WooCommerce ready out of the box for selling doors, windows, or installation packages directly
  • Demo content imports quickly, giving a working starting point without hours of setup
  • Backed by XpeedStudio's active support team and regular theme updates

Cons

  • Heavily tied to XpeedStudio's own plugin ecosystem — switching page builders later is difficult
  • Full feature set requires multiple XpeedStudio plugins installed simultaneously, increasing page weight
  • Limited third-party documentation outside XpeedStudio's own knowledge base
  • Some Customizer options are vague without knowing which settings affect Elementor templates versus global styles
  • Niche design focus means significant rework if repurposed for a non-home-improvement business

Who is Doors for?

Door Manufacturing Company

Doors suits manufacturing companies well. The product gallery layout handles large catalogs of door styles, materials, and finishes. You can pair it with WooCommerce to list specifications, request quotes, or direct trade buyers to a contact form. The homepage hero section is wide enough to feature flagship product lines without modifications.

Window and Door Retailer

Retailers selling doors and windows benefit from WooCommerce integration and the built-in product showcase sections. The theme’s service area blocks let you highlight delivery zones or showroom locations. MetForm’s quote request widget slots in naturally with the existing layout, making it easy to capture leads alongside standard purchases.

Home Renovation Contractor

Renovation contractors can use Doors to present before-and-after galleries, list service types, and collect project inquiry forms. The testimonials section and team block give credibility signals without needing custom development. Elementor’s drag-and-drop makes updating seasonal promotions or new service areas straightforward once the site is configured.

Garage Door Installation Service

Garage door installers get a lot from the Doors theme’s service-focused layout. Booking or callback forms, service area maps, and a clear pricing or package section can all be built using the existing Elementor templates. The mobile layout holds up well for customers searching from a phone during a breakdown situation.

Building Materials Supplier

Building materials suppliers can use Doors to organize product categories across doors, frames, hardware, and installation materials. The WooCommerce catalog works well for trade accounts with bulk pricing. The theme’s structured layout keeps large product inventories navigable without custom category page development from scratch.

Customizing Doors

Doors uses the WordPress Customizer for global settings like fonts, colors, and header layout. Most page-level work happens inside Elementor, where XpeedStudio provides pre-designed section blocks you can rearrange or replace.

The theme supports custom logo, sticky navigation, hero slider configuration, and footer widget areas. Service and product archive templates can be adjusted through Elementor’s theme builder if you have the Pro version.

That said, getting beyond the demo layout often requires knowing where XpeedStudio’s custom Customizer panels end and where Elementor takes over. A Doors expert can map that out quickly and help you build a site that matches your brand rather than the demo.

Recommended plugins for Doors

Doors works cleanly with ElementsKit, XpeedStudio’s own Elementor addon, which adds extra widgets like tab sliders, onepage navigation, and advanced headers. MetForm, also by XpeedStudio, handles quote request and contact forms well within the theme’s styling.

For ecommerce, WooCommerce integrates without conflicts. ShopEngine (another XpeedStudio plugin) extends product page layouts. If speed is a priority, pairing Doors with a caching plugin and a CDN is straightforward. You can also explore WordPress performance optimization or add WordPress SEO services to improve search visibility for local door and window searches.

Not sure which plugins to use? This WordPress plugins directory covers the most popular options with reviews and setup guides.

Doors common issues

Doors theme header not displaying correctly after update

Header display issues after an update usually point to a conflict between the Doors theme version and ElementsKit. First, clear all caches including server-side, plugin, and browser. Then check whether ElementsKit is on its latest version. If the header was built using ElementsKit’s header builder, deactivate it temporarily and use the theme’s native Customizer header to isolate the cause. If the problem persists, a WordPress bug fixing service can trace the conflict precisely.

ElementsKit widgets not loading on Doors theme pages

If ElementsKit widgets show as missing or throw errors, the most common cause is a version mismatch between ElementsKit Lite and ElementsKit Pro, or a PHP version incompatibility. Check your server’s PHP version in the hosting dashboard — XpeedStudio recommends PHP 7.4 or higher. Deactivate and reactivate ElementsKit, then regenerate the CSS from Elementor’s Tools panel. If widgets still fail to load, a plugin conflict is likely and requires systematic testing.

Doors theme WooCommerce product page layout broken

WooCommerce product page layout issues in Doors typically appear when ShopEngine is installed but misconfigured, or when a custom product template in Elementor overrides the theme’s default. Go to ShopEngine’s template settings and confirm which template is assigned to single product pages. If you have not customized them, delete any ShopEngine product templates and let Doors handle the default layout. Re-save permalinks after making changes to avoid 404 errors on product pages.

Doors theme demo import not working or showing blank pages

Failed demo imports on Doors are usually caused by server memory limits or request timeout settings. Check that your PHP memory limit is at least 256MB and max execution time is 300 seconds or more. These values can be set in php.ini or via your hosting control panel. Also ensure the One Click Demo Import plugin is active before running the import. If pages import but appear blank, the issue is often missing Elementor template data — re-importing with all assets selected typically resolves it.

Doors theme redesign

Time to refresh your Doors site?

A good theme only gets you so far. If your site isn't converting, the problem is usually the design — not the theme. We can fix that.

Get a redesign estimate

Doors FAQ

Doors by XpeedStudio is a premium theme. It is available for purchase through ThemeForest or directly from XpeedStudio’s website. A license covers one site. Extended licenses exist for client projects. Pricing is one-time, though ongoing access to updates requires either an active Envato subscription or purchasing updates separately after the included support period ends.

Technically yes, but functionality is reduced. The demo content and most pre-built layouts are designed around Elementor with ElementsKit widgets. Without ElementsKit, several header options, tab sliders, and custom widgets won’t render. You can still use standard Elementor elements and the theme’s Customizer settings, but the out-of-box experience assumes both plugins are active and updated.

Yes. Doors includes WooCommerce support and styled templates for shop, archive, and single product pages. For more control over product page layouts, XpeedStudio’s ShopEngine plugin extends customization options directly in Elementor. The combination works well for small to mid-size catalogs. Large stores with complex filtering or custom checkout flows may need additional development work.

Install the Doors theme and activate it. Then install the recommended plugins including Elementor and ElementsKit when prompted. Navigate to Appearance and look for the demo import option, or install the One Click Demo Import plugin if it is not bundled. Select the demo you want, import all content including media and settings, and wait for the process to complete. Server limits can cause timeouts on shared hosting.

Yes, migrating an existing site to Doors is possible. The process involves rebuilding pages in Elementor using the Doors templates as a guide, then transferring content, images, and settings. It is not a one-click process. If you also need to move hosting or change domains at the same time, a WordPress migration service ensures nothing gets lost during the transition.

Hire a Doors Theme Expert

Whether you need the Doors theme set up from scratch, customized beyond the demo, or fixed after an update broke something, a specialist saves you hours of trial and error. Our developers know XpeedStudio’s plugin stack and how Doors behaves in real production environments.

Get a free estimate today. No commitment, no risk. You describe the work, we match you with a qualified developer within 24 hours through Codeable’s vetted network.

#ACF
#Avada
#Contact Form 7
#Custom WP Themes
#Elementor
#Gutenberg
#Custom API Integration
#Site Migration
#WP Speed Optimization
#Theme Customization
#Custom Post Type
#PHP
#Laravel
#Plugin Development
#MYSQL
#Wp Rocket
#SEO
#Gravity Forms
#JavaScript
#Learndash
#Headless WordPress
#Payment Gateways
#Ninja Forms
#BuddyPress
#Slider Revolution
#Full Site Builds
#Anything Backend
#Anything Frontend
#Bookly
#GamiPress
#React JS
#Design
#ADA Compliance
#DIVI
#Genesis
#Enfold
#FacetWp
#WP Rest API
#Multisite
#Vue JS
#Maintance
#WooCommerce
#Hacking Cleanup
#BuddyBoss
#Hosting Transfer
#CSS

You'll need a free Codeable account so developers can ask questions and send their quotes.